What Makes a Strong Welder Resume?

1

Lead with the right skills

The most critical competencies for Welder roles: Quality Control Analysis, Monitoring, Critical Thinking. Demonstrate them through specific achievements, not generic claims.

3

Match the salary tier

The national median for Welders is $51,000/yr. Senior-level resumes should show scope and ownership that justifies above-median compensation.

4

Keep it to one page (entry) or two pages (senior)

Entry-level Welders should fit on one page. Mid and senior Welders may use two pages, focused on the last 10 years.

Frequently Asked Questions

What should a Welder include on a resume?
A strong Welder resume should highlight the skills employers look for most: Quality Control Analysis, Monitoring, Critical Thinking, Judgment and Decision Making, Operations Monitoring. Include quantified achievements in your experience section and list relevant tools from your trades background.
How long should a Welder resume be?
One page for entry-level Welders with under 3 years of experience. Two pages for mid-level and senior Welders. Focus on the most recent 10 years of experience — older roles can be summarized.
What is the median salary for a Welder?
The national median salary for a Welder is $51,000 per year based on official government wage data. Actual compensation varies by location, experience level, and employer.
